5 Tips to Keep Your House Cool This Summer

Ice on the roof from frozen swamp cooler5 Tips to Keep Your House Cool This Summer

  1. Fans and ceiling fans can make a room feel 6 or 7 degrees cooler
  2. Install white window shades, drapes or blinds to reflect heat away from the house.
  3. Turn off appliances, electronics and lights when not in use. Avoid cooking and baking mid-day.
  4. Replace incandescent bulbs with compact fluorescents, they use a fifth the energy and heat.
  5. Add insulation to your attic. Upgrading from 3 inches to 12 inches can cut cooling costs by 10%.

Here's a bonus tip I'm throwing in because it works awesome for me:

Install awnings or EXTERIOR shade screens. I installed a product called SunShade by Suntex, but there are others out there. It's an exterior mount screen that blocks 60-80% of the heat, but still allows light to enter the house and you can still see out. It significanly reduced the amount of heat entering the house and how long I had to run the Air Conditioner.

Homebuying Advice - Talk to the Neighbors

talk to neighbors before buying a homeOne of the things I recommend Buyers do when considering an offer on a home, or that they do as part of their due diligence, is make contact with the surrounding neighbors.

For one thing, they will tell you all kinds of things about the home, the neighborhood and the sellers. But it also gives you a chance to decide whether or not having them as neighbors might be enough to reconsider the purchase.
